JSP 客户端请求

JSP 客户端请求

引言

JavaServer Pages(JSP)技术是Sun Microsystems公司提出的一种动态网页技术标准。它允许服务器端代码与HTML代码相结合,生成动态网页。在JSP技术中,客户端请求是一个至关重要的环节,它负责将用户在浏览器中输入的信息传递到服务器端。本文将详细介绍JSP客户端请求的原理、方法以及在实际开发中的应用。

JSP客户端请求原理

JSP客户端请求是基于HTTP协议的。当用户在浏览器中输入URL或者点击链接时,浏览器会将请求发送到服务器。服务器接收到请求后,根据请求的内容和类型,将请求转发到相应的JSP页面进行处理。

JSP客户端请求主要分为以下几个步骤:

  1. 用户在浏览器中输入URL或者点击链接。
  2. 浏览器将请求发送到服务器。
  3. 服务器解析请求,并将请求转发到相应的JSP页面。
  4. JSP页面执行服务器端代码,处理请求。
  5. JSP页面生成HTML代码,并将结果返回给浏览器。
  6. 浏览器解析HTML代码,显示网页内容。

JSP客户端请求方法

在JSP中,客户端请求主要分为以下几种方法:

GET方法

GET方法是最常用的客户端请求方法,用于请求数据。当使用GET方法时,请求参数会附加在URL后面,以“?”符号分隔。例如:

http://www.example.com/index.jsp?name=John&age=25

在这个例子中,name和age是请求参数,它们的值分别是John和25。

POST方法

POST方法用于提交表单数据。当使用POST方法时,请求参数不会附加在URL后面,而是放在请求体中。例如:

<form action="index.jsp" method="post">
  
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值